stirring

1 of 2

adjective

stir·​ring ˈstər-iŋ How to pronounce stirring (audio)
1
2
: rousing, inspiring
a stirring speech

stirring

2 of 2

noun

: a beginning of motion or activity : movement
often used in plural
the first stirrings of revolution

Word History

First Known Use

Adjective

before the 12th century, in the meaning defined at sense 1

Noun

14th century, in the meaning defined above
